Toluene diisocyanate dimer (TDI) is a chemical compound derived from the reaction of toluene diisocyanate (TDI) monomers. It is an important industrial chemical used primarily in the production of polyurethane foams, coatings, elastomers, and adhesives. TDI is known for its high reactivity and ability to form strong, durable polymers. However, it is also a hazardous substance, classified as a respiratory and skin sensitizer, which can cause severe health issues if not handled properly. Due to its potential health risks, strict safety measures and regulations are in place for its production, storage, and use.
The CAS Registry Mumber 9019-84-5 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 9,0,1 and 9 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 8 and 4 respectively.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 9019-84: (6*9)+(5*0)+(4*1)+(3*9)+(2*8)+(1*4)=105 105 % 10 = 5 So 9019-84-5 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
